Quick Brief

The Department of Defense is seeking maintenance dredging services for Cedar Island Keaton Beach in Taylor County, Florida. The project involves removing sediment to maintain navigational channels.

Generated 57d ago

Scope & Requirements

The scope of work includes maintenance dredging to remove sediment and maintain navigational channels at Cedar Island Keaton Beach, Taylor County, Florida.
